Breath of the Wild is the best game I have ever played.

While Ocarina of Time was good, it had issues with several overly long dungeons dragging the pace of the game down; Forest Temple was perfect, but then places like the Shadow Temple, Water Temple, and Fire Temple were great in concept/atmosphere, but were too slow. Link to the Past and Breath of the Wild were superior on that front - both games had more dungeons/temples, and were much faster/better paced and designed. Also, Ocarina of Time, despite being way smaller than Breath of the Wild, felt way emptier and more repetitive. The other issue with Ocarina of Time is you never get to stare out over Hyrule, Breath of the Wild gives you that ability from many different locations.
